EF02 ERU is a 2002 Fiat Scudo in White with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.
Across all 2002 Fiat Scudo models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.4% with a typical mileage of 91,976 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Fiat Scudo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 25,288 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EF02 ERU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Scudo typ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 24 years old, this Fiat Scudo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
